Increasing demand for liquid cooling systems

With the growing complexity and power requirements of modern technology, the demand for efficient cooling solutions has surged. Liquid cooling systems have emerged as a popular choice due to their superior cooling capabilities and ability to address the heat dissipation challenges faced by high-performance devices across various industries.

Liquid Cooling Deployments in Data Centers

Data centers, in particular, have embraced liquid cooling, especially for AI subsystems. As artificial intelligence becomes ubiquitous, data centers are dedicating more expensive liquid cooling deployments to ensure optimal performance and reliability for AI-driven workloads. Liquid cooling allows for precise temperature control and has proven to be more efficient in dissipating the intense heat generated by AI systems.

High-Efficiency Air Cooling Solutions for Less Demanding Workloads

While liquid cooling is ideal for intense workloads, operators are increasingly adopting high-efficiency air cooling solutions for less demanding applications. These solutions strike a balance between cooling performance, energy efficiency, and cost-effectiveness, offering an alternative to liquid cooling for workloads that don’t require the same level of heat dissipation.

VMware’s Enterprise AI Partnership with Nvidia at the Explore 2023 Conference

During VMware’s Explore 2023 conference, the company announced a significant enterprise AI partnership with Nvidia. This collaboration aims to leverage Nvidia’s expertise in AI hardware accelerators and VMware’s robust software solutions to deliver high-performance AI capabilities to enterprises. The partnership underscores the importance of AI in driving technological innovation and highlights the significance of accelerating AI workloads through efficient cooling mechanisms.

SoftBank’s Arm files for a 2023 IPO

SoftBank’s semiconductor subsidiary, Arm, has filed for an IPO in 2023. The IPO is anticipated to be one of the largest of the year and marks a significant step forward in Arm’s journey towards becoming a publicly traded company. Arm’s decision to go public reflects its strategic vision and commitment to expanding its presence in the chip design market.

Arm’s focus on designing complex chips and processors is notable

While Arm has gained recognition for its smartphone chips, the company is now venturing into designing more complicated chips and processors for data centers and AI applications. Arm aims to leverage its expertise in low-power architecture and design innovative solutions that cater to the growing demands of emerging technologies.

Arm’s reputation as a leader in smartphone chips

Arm’s reputation as a leader in smartphone chips has been well-established over the years. The company’s efficient chip designs have powered numerous flagship smartphones, enabling exceptional performance while maintaining optimal power consumption. Arm’s success in the smartphone industry serves as a solid foundation for its expansion into other sectors.
